> some may have already said it, but certificate
> on https://lists.geany.org is invalid. I guess the one from Let's
> encrypt could be used (which now seems to be trusted)?

They did a huge step forward, but AFAIK not yet done. By now we are
using CAcert and the certificate is not invalid only because your
browser doesn't know the CAcert root certificates¹. It's just untrusted.

However, the plan is, once the are real online we think about migration.
